How to Care for Your Hanging Gerbera Daisy Plant

Caring for a hanging gerbera daisy plant is relatively easy, even for those without a green thumb. Here are some tips to help you keep your plant healthy and vibrant:

Light

The hanging gerbera daisy plant thrives in bright, indirect sunlight. Avoid placing it in direct sunlight or in dark corners of your home.

Watering

Water your plant once per week, or when the top inch of soil feels dry to the touch. Be careful not to overwater, as this can lead to root rot.

Temperature

The hanging gerbera daisy plant prefers temperatures between 60 and 75 degrees Fahrenheit. Keep it away from drafts and extreme temperatures.

Fertilizer

Feed your plant with a balanced fertilizer every two weeks during the growing season (spring and summer).

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Q)

Can I grow my own hanging gerbera daisy plant from seeds?

Yes, you can grow a hanging gerbera daisy plant from seeds. However, it can be a bit tricky, as gerbera daisies require specific conditions to germinate. It is often easier to purchase a small plant from a nursery or garden center.

How often should I prune my hanging gerbera daisy plant?

Prune your plant as needed to remove dead or yellowing leaves, or to promote new growth. Be sure to use clean, sharp pruning shears to avoid damaging the plant.

Can I place my hanging gerbera daisy plant outside during the summer?

Yes, you can place your hanging gerbera daisy plant outside during the summer months. However, be sure to protect it from direct sunlight and extreme temperatures, and bring it back indoors before the first frost.
